Description

Malnutrition is a condition that occurs when there is an imbalance between the nutrients that an individual needs and the nutrients they consume. It can occur due to inadequate intake, increased nutrient needs, or increased nutrient losses.

Diagnosis of malnutrition involves a comprehensive assessment of the individual's medical history, physical examination, and laboratory tests. Screening for malnutrition involves a quick evaluation of an individual's weight, height, and other anthropometric measures.

Assessment of malnutrition can be done using various methods, including anthropometry, biochemical assessment, clinical assessment, and dietary assessment.

Anthropometry involves the measurement of body weight, height, and other body dimensions. The measurements are then compared with age and gender-specific reference standards to determine if the individual is underweight, overweight, or obese.

Biochemical assessment involves the measurement of blood and urine samples to determine nutrient levels in the body. This method is particularly useful in identifying micronutrient deficiencies.

Clinical assessment involves a physical examination to identify physical signs and symptoms of malnutrition. These signs and symptoms may include muscle wasting, poor skin turgor, and edema.

Dietary assessment involves the evaluation of an individual's diet to determine the adequacy of nutrient intake. This method can be done through dietary recall, food frequency questionnaires, and 24-hour dietary intake assessments.

Overall, the diagnosis, screening, and assessment of malnutrition require a multidisciplinary approach involving healthcare professionals such as doctors, dietitians, and nurses. Early identification and intervention can prevent or mitigate the effects of malnutrition on an individual's health.

Symptoms of malnutrition

The symptoms of malnutrition can vary depending on the severity and duration of the condition, as well as the specific nutrient deficiencies that are present. However, some common symptoms of malnutrition include:

• Weight loss or failure to gain weight (in children)

• Weakness and fatigue

• Poor immune function and increased susceptibility to infections

• Delayed wound healing

• Muscle wasting and weakness

• Dry and scaly skin, as well as brittle hair and nails

• Anemia

• Swollen or bleeding gums and tooth decay

• Mental confusion or disorientation

• Depression or anxiety

• Constipation or diarrhea

It's important to note that malnutrition can have long-term effects on an individual's physical and mental health. Therefore, it's essential to seek medical attention if they experience any of the symptoms mentioned above or suspect that may be malnourished.

Effects of malnutrition

Malnutrition can have numerous negative effects on an individual's health and well-being. Some of the effects of malnutrition include:

• Impaired growth and development in children

• Increased risk of infections and illness

• Delayed wound healing

• Anemia

• Impaired cognitive function, memory, and learning abilities

• Increased risk of depression, anxiety, and other mental health disorders

• weakness, fatigue, and muscle wasting

• Increased risk of chronic diseases, such as diabetes, cardiovascular disease, and cancer

• Nutrient deficiencies, which can cause specific health problems, such as night blindness due to vitamin A deficiency, or scurvy due to vitamin C deficiency.

Treatments of malnutrition

Nutritional support: This may involve providing nutrient-dense foods, dietary supplements, or specialized medical nutrition therapy to correct nutrient deficiencies.

Addressing underlying health conditions: Treating any underlying medical conditions that may be contributing to malnutrition, such as infections or gastrointestinal disorders.

Rehydration therapy: For individuals who are severely dehydrated, oral rehydration therapy or intravenous fluids may be necessary.

Medications: Certain medications may be prescribed to treat underlying conditions or to improve nutrient absorption.

Behavioral interventions: In some cases, individuals may need behavioral interventions, such as counseling or education, to improve their dietary habits and ensure adequate nutrient intake.

Monitoring and follow-up: Regular monitoring and follow-up are essential to ensure that the individual's nutrient needs are being met and that any underlying conditions are being effectively managed.
